Re: F.1 sport clutch

Having a look up about diaphragm type clutches, found loads on the Commando with references to diaphragm finger heights. Seem to be needing to be within .010" of each other, THAT will be a vital thing to check.

Re: Hello to the 588 community

At an event at Cadwell many years ago, I spoke to Bob Rowley about oil. He described the tests they did on various oils after which Rotella DD40 was selected as the most suitable in the Norton rotary.
As I remember, the tests he described was putting an exact amount of different oils on a tray and ...
